MySQL 是一款广泛使用的开源关系型数据库管理系统,备份是确保数据安全的重要手段。以下是一些常用的 MySQL 备份工具和技巧。

常用备份工具

  1. mysqldump:这是 MySQL 自带的备份工具,可以通过命令行执行。

    mysqldump -u username -p database_name > backup_file.sql
    
    • username:数据库用户名
    • database_name:数据库名
    • backup_file.sql:备份文件名
  2. phpMyAdmin:这是一个基于 Web 的 MySQL 管理工具,可以方便地执行备份操作。

  3. Percona XtraBackup:这是一个高性能的 MySQL 备份工具,支持热备份。

  4. MySQL Enterprise Backup:这是 MySQL 官方提供的备份工具,提供了丰富的功能和优化。

备份策略

  1. 全量备份:定期对整个数据库进行备份,适用于数据量不大的场景。
  2. 增量备份:只备份自上次全量备份或增量备份后发生变化的数据,适用于数据量大的场景。
  3. 逻辑备份:备份整个数据库或表的结构和数据,适用于需要迁移数据库的场景。
  4. 物理备份:备份数据库的物理文件,适用于需要恢复到特定时间点的场景。

图片示例

MySQL 备份工具

MySQL Backup Tools

扩展阅读

了解更多关于 MySQL 备份的信息,请访问 MySQL 官方文档